Iran announces 129 new deaths

IRAN

Iran announced on Monday that 129 new deaths from the emerging coronavirus were recorded, in the highest daily toll in one of the countries most affected by the epidemic.
 

"We call on everyone to take this virus very seriously and never try to travel to any province," Iranian Health Ministry spokesman Kianosh Jahanpur told a televised news conference.
 
The latest toll brings the total number of deaths in the Islamic Republic to 853 since February 19, when the government announced the first two deaths from the epidemic in Iran.
 
Jahanpur also spoke of 1053 confirmed new infections over the past 24 hours, bringing the total to 14,991 injuries.
 
The Tehran Province recorded the highest number of new infections with two hundred cases, but the number was 50 less than the previous day.
 
Isfahan Governorate (Central) ranked next with 118 injuries, while Mazandaran (North) came next with 96 cases.
 
"Judging carefully, it appears that the effects of the overall efforts of the people and the interventions of the health system (...) are apparent in Qom and Ghilan," Jahanpur said.
 
Qom (center), where the virus first appeared in the country, registered 19 new infections, bringing the total to 1023.
 
A total of 858 cases were reported in Ghilan, including 18 new cases. It is known that the region in northern Iran is a tourist destination and is among the 31 most affected provinces of Iran.
